内容简介 Rivers have bred the civilization of Homo sapiens,who in the process of their development caused harmsto rivers and paid prices for such deeds. For a long periodof time, the Yellow River has been suffering from suchproblems as ever-deteriorating sedimentation andshrinkage of the main channel, pressing situation of"secondary hanging river", aggravating water pollution,and increasing contradiction between supply anddemand of water resources, all of which withoutexception reflect the subsistence crisis of the YellowRiver. Therefore, the author advocates that maintainingthe healthy life of the Yellow River be the ultimate goalof the Yellow River harnessing, based on which the fiverharnessing system of"1493"is set up; furthermore, theauthor elaborates on the modes of water and sedimentregulation, the control, utilization and modeling of flood,the "three lines of defense" for control of coarsesediment, the establishment of water and sedimentregulation system as well as the strategies fordownstream channel harnessing of the YelLow River.
